
Marques Brownlee (MKBHD) was fortunate enough to visit Imagineering Labs, where he tried out Disney’s HoloTile floor. This invention is basically a 360-degree treadmill for virtual reality applications that many people can use simultaneously.
This omnidirectional treadmill basically consists of small spheres that rotate to match your foot movement. Unlike similar treadmills, this one doesn’t require a tether, and it can also move objects, such as a conveyor belt, in any direction. There’s no word yet when / if we’ll see this technonlogy in a Disney theme park.
